BENEFITS OF AN ASPIRATION-DRIVEN BUSINESS STRATEGY™


  • Today, most organizations employ strategies designed to produce and measure ‘satisfaction’ for their customers, employees and other constituencies. However, satisfaction is a fleeting emotion, whereas an Aspiration-Driven Business Strategy™ reveals deeper human needs, which fulfilled in a balanced and equitable manner, create stronger bonds between the organization and those on whom its success depends.

  • Organizations that employ an Aspiration-Driven Business Strategy™ are perceived by their customers, investors, employees, suppliers and communities as having a moral and/or spiritual commitment to fulfilling the aspirations of all their constituencies in a balanced and equitable manner, and, as a result, attract those same people to do business with them.

  • Today, most businesses employ strategies driven largely by investors’ interests, that is greater productivity, efficiency and personal wealth. By way of contrast, an Aspiration-Driven Business Strategy™ addresses the interests of customers, investors, employees, suppliers and communities in a balanced and equitable manner. In other words, organizations that employ an Aspiration-Driven Business Strategy™ promote the vitality of the ‘whole system’.

  • Ironically, at a time when most businesses are crying out for creativity and innovation, which require diverse opinions, experimentation, failure, learning and adaptability to succeed, most businesses are still run in a style that may be described as ‘command and control,’ meaning that their managers know best how to run the organization and the job of employees is to execute management’s strategy as efficiently as possible. In an organization that employs an Aspiration-Driven Business Strategy™, servant leaders strive to get everyone actively engaged in helping the organization to adapt quickly to challenges in the environment by demonstrating trust, collaboration and a desire to listen, which foster innovation, creativity and growth.

  • Organizations that employ an Aspiration-Driven Business Strategy™ are helping each of their constituencies fulfill their personal aspirations to leave some kind of positive legacy, not to mention helping themselves leave a positive ‘foot print’ or legacy.

  • Business leaders demean their own humanity and hurt their psychological well being, not to mention that of their various constituencies, when they engage in business strategies that are selfish and fail to consider the human needs and aspirations of others in a balanced and equitable manner. By way of contrast, when they employ an Aspiration-Driven Business Strategy™, they are dignifying their humanity and enhancing their psychological well being, and that of all their constituencies, because they are striving to achieve results that are balanced and equitable for all, leaving this earth a better place than they found it.
